Overview

A premium, fictional strategic heavy transport aircraft concept inspired by the sweep-wing, high-mounted quad-engine, and high T-tail layout of classic tactical airlifters like the Ilyushin Il-76 Candid family. Sourced entirely from native engineering-grade CAD/NURBS surfaces, this commercial-ready asset provides mathematically continuous reflections, an impeccable aerodynamic silhouette, and smooth wing-to-body pod fairings.

Developed as a progressive, stretched heavy transport platform, this model maintains historically coherent structural balance and mass distribution configurations. Because this is an entirely original, fictional layout, it functions as a non-IP asset. You can safely deploy it in commercial video games, flight simulators, military strategy titles, films, and real-time visualization pipelines without any trademark licensing fees or legal restrictions from real-world defense manufacturers.

All Formats Are Fully Textured (Livery Baked In)

This asset package is completely production-ready out of the box. Every file format included in this bundle features high-quality textures and military livery maps baked flawlessly from the master aerospace CAD files:

  • Real-Time Formats: Optimized low-poly meshes (OBJ, GLB, GLTF) feature a pre-baked, engine-ready livery texture map. Ready for direct, drag-and-drop integration into Unreal Engine, Unity, and real-time web-based rendering workflows.
  • Vertex-Color High-Poly Master: The premium master setups (PLY and native Blender .BLEND configurations) feature rich, vertex-based color values calculated directly from the original CAD source for high-fidelity visualization with zero external texture node dependencies.
Geometry and Engineering Notes
  • CAD-to-Mesh Perfection: Uniform, highly predictable polygonal topology generated directly from smooth NURBS source geometry. Optimized for real-time engines and efficient performance at approximately 63,688 triangles.
  • Organic Surface Flow: Absolutely zero surface wrinkling, normal pinching, or shading artifacts around complex geometric zones, such as the four under-wing engine pylons, heavy multi-wheel landing gear pods, and the massive rear cargo door assemblies.
  • Flexible Utility: An ideal baseline asset for custom hard-surface concept development, custom livery skinning, or interactive media modifications.
Included Formats
  • 3D Real-Time (Fully Textured with Livery): OBJ, GLB, GLTF, PLY, FBX, ABC
  • CAD Engineering Data: STEP AP214, IGES, CGR, X_T, X_B
  • Native Source File: .BLEND (Blender 3.6+ Cycles-compatible layout)
  • 3D Printing Ready: STL, 3MF (Engineered to scale reliably across various sizes for FDM and resin printing display models)

Note: This model is focused entirely on premium geometry and baked liveries; it does not include rigging or animations.
